Why Choose Milton, Georgetown, Burlington, or Oakville?
These areas have rapidly become some of the most sought-after suburban communities in the GTA, offering a blend of urban convenience and small-town charm. Whether you’re moving for good schools, parks, or job opportunities, here’s why these locations are worth it:
- Milton: Fastest growing community in Canada with family-friendly neighborhoods.
- Georgetown: Rich history with a strong sense of community.
- Burlington: Waterfront city with plenty of recreational options.
- Oakville: Upscale living and top-rated schools.
Tips for Buyers in the GTA
Understand Your Budget and Get Pre-Approved
Knowing how much you can afford will save you from heartbreak and wasted time. Get pre-approved for a mortgage before you start house hunting.
Work with a Local Expert
Local realtors have invaluable insight into neighborhood trends and pricing that can give you an edge.
Be Ready to Act Fast
The market moves quickly. When you find a good home, be prepared to make an offer quickly.
Tips for Sellers in Milton, Georgetown, Burlington, and Oakville
Stage Your Home to Sell
A well-staged home can attract more buyers and higher offers.
Price It Right from Day One
Research comparable homes and current market trends to price your home competitively.
Market Aggressively
Use professional photos and list your home on all popular platforms to maximize exposure.

What’s the average home price in Burlington?
Prices vary, but the average single-family home ranges between $900,000 to $1.2M depending on location and condition.
